Event Planning Made Simple
Streamline event creation, boost RSVPs with smart invites, and unlock insights via polls and analytics. Powerful features for inclusive, high-impact experiences.
Authentication & Security
Secure Access for Organizers and Participants
Joinvite ensures robust security and seamless user experiences through integrated authentication and policy-based controls, protecting sensitive data while enabling smooth participation.
-
-
Separate Devise configurations for users and attendees. Users manage sign-up, login, and profiles while attendees engage without full accounts.
-
-
Pundit policies enforce granular access control with roles like Owner, Admin, Manager, Editor, and Viewer for secure collaboration.
-
-
Automated blocking of disposable email domains to maintain data quality and prevent spam registrations.
Organization Management
Build and Manage Teams Effortlessly
Joinvite's organization features enable scalable team structures, member management, and collaborative workflows, turning fragmented groups into cohesive event-planning units.
-
-
Create organizations with unique slugs, custom settings, and email templates for branded event experiences.
-
-
Invite members by email, assign roles, and track activations with comprehensive People profiles and contact management.
-
-
Comprehensive role system with Owner, Admin, Manager, Editor, Viewer, and Collaborator permissions for secure collaboration.
Event Management
From Planning to Execution with Precision
At the heart of Joinvite, event management provides tools for creating, scheduling, and customizing events, supporting both one-off and recurring formats for diverse needs.
-
-
Create and manage recurring event series with flexible rules, exceptions, and iCal export for seamless calendar integration.
-
-
Rich event details with Markdown descriptions, themes, locations, time zones, and file attachments for comprehensive event pages.
-
-
Automated registration windows with open/close times and flexible visibility controls for public or private events.
Invitation & RSVP System
Maximize Attendance and Engagement
Joinvite's invitation system streamlines outreach and response tracking, turning potential no-shows into confirmed participants.
-
-
Send, resend, or cancel invitations with unique tokens, RSVP tracking, and comprehensive activity logging for full transparency.
-
-
Tokenized RSVP links with safe intent handling, duplicate prevention, and support for attendee accounts when needed.
-
-
Optional ICS file attachments for instant calendar integration, making it easy for attendees to add events to their personal calendars.
Polling & Voting System
Gather Feedback and Decisions Dynamically
Engage participants with interactive polls to make informed decisions effortlessly, supporting both anonymous and named voting.
-
-
Create polls for dates/times, text responses, or links with customizable options, expiration settings, and voting modes.
-
-
Support both anonymous participation and named voting with duplicate prevention and optional email capture for accountability.
-
-
Live vote counting with API endpoints for real-time updates, public or private results, and comprehensive analytics.
Dashboard & Analytics
Monitor and Optimize with Actionable Insights
Visualize and analyze event performance to refine strategies and prove ROI with comprehensive tracking and reporting.
-
-
Monitor invitation activities, RSVP responses, and participant metadata with detailed logs and response rate analytics.
-
-
Visual dashboards with attendance patterns, engagement scores, and exportable reports for comprehensive event analysis.
-
-
Interactive calendar views with recurring event support, hover actions, and seamless integration with personal calendars.
Communication & Notifications
Stay Connected and Informed
Reliable messaging keeps stakeholders engaged throughout the event lifecycle with customizable templates and real-time updates.
-
-
Liquid-powered customizable templates per organization with live preview, variables, and branding consistency.
-
-
Real-time tracking of email deliveries, opens, clicks, bounces, and complaints with SES webhook integration.
-
-
Live updates for poll results and potential WebSocket support for instant notifications and collaborative features.
Customization & Data Collection
Tailor Events to Your Brand
Personalize every aspect to align with your organization's identity and needs with flexible templates and custom data collection.
-
-
Define inheritable custom fields (text, number, date, select) for attendees with organization-scoped visibility and positioning.
-
-
Organization-specific email templates and event descriptions with Liquid rendering and live preview for consistent branding.
-
-
Active Storage integration for secure file uploads including images, agendas, and documents with cloud storage support.
PWA & Performance
Fast, Installable, and Reliable
Built for speed and reliability with Progressive Web App support, offline caching, and scalable backend infrastructure.
-
-
Installable web app with manifest, service worker, offline caching, and push notification support for mobile-first experience.
-
-
GoodJob-powered async processing for email sending, domain syncing, and webhook handling without impacting frontend performance.
-
-
Optimized queries with strategic indexes on events, polls, and users for fast searches and large-scale data handling.
Ready for Enterprise-Scale Events?
Joinvite is actively building advanced features for larger events. From internal chat and CRM integrations to advanced ticketing and hybrid event support.
Internal Chat & Collaboration
Real-time team coordination with file sharing and threaded discussions per event.
Advanced Ticketing
Integrated payments, capacity limits, tiered registration, and automated refund handling.
CRM & Third-Party Integrations
Seamless connections with Salesforce, HubSpot, Zoom, and Microsoft Teams.
Free for small teams • Enterprise consultations available • Personalized feature development for large-scale events